Detailed Solution


Concept: As we know charge on 1 electron is
= 1.602× 10-19 Now for 1 C of charge number of electrons required is
1 = n×e= 11.602× 10-19c So, number of electrons is  6.25×1018
Hence, option 1 is correct.
